SUMMARY Zinc is necessary for the activities of more than 100 enzymes associated with degradation and synthesis of biomolecules. The purpose of this study is to ascertain the specific levels (mg/kg DM) of dietary zinc (in the presence of its major antagonists, Fe and Cu), necessary for optimal metabolic efficiency required for optimal productivity in growth and reproduction. Three experiments were conducted to establish the minimal and optimal limits of dietary Zn requirements in WAd goat. Experiment 1 determined the average levels (mg/kg DM) of Zn, Fe and Cu that WAd goats are naturally exposed to in water, forages and food crops in humid Nigeria. Experiment 2 investigated the effects of inclusion levels of Zn in the diet of growing West African Dwarf Kids. Twenty-one WAD kids were randomly allotted into each of the seven dietary groups (A – G) with carrying levels of Zn (mg/Kg DM) of three animals per replicate, in a completely randomized design.
